“I stopped here for a takeout pizza. This is exactly like the pizza I had in Italy. I love NY style pizza, but this is Naples style (Neapolitan). It's delicious and it's done very well here. There are basic items I look for in good Neapolatin pizza. First, the crust should be crispy and airy. Second, the dough bottom should be stretched thin and cooked slightly browned with a thin crisp on the bite. Next, the sauce and cheese should be thin but savory, with a touch of olive oil and full of flavor. All of these things require skill in making and shaping the dough as well as a good oven that crisps the bottom while the cheese bubbles on top. I make pizza from scratch at home, and I've learned how important each of these factors are and the difficulty in perfection them.I personally don't respect a pizza covered with multiple toppings that distract from these primary flavors. I had the Margherita pizza and the fresh basil added a wonderful aroma and flavor that came together perfectly with the other ingredients. I remembered myself enjoying a pizza in Italy with every bite. Novo is the best Neapolatin pizza I've had anywhere in GA.Sorry, there are no photos, but the ROTP (Rule of Takeout Pizza) states you must have a slice before leaving the parking lot. Novo would be best enjoyed on premise. This wasn't an option for me this time, but a future trip will allow for pictures and more exploration!“

“Ecco Midtown is an upscale restaurant in Midtown, but the prices are a little more reasonable (in terms of serving size to price ratio) than other upscale establishments.Everything I had a chance to sample tasted very good. Also, I like that the servings are not so tiny that they leave you hungry. If you’re a first time visitor, the waitstaff does a great job with food recommendations from the menu. Everything our waitress recommended was on point. Pro-tip: THIS IS A CASHLESS establishment, so bring your credit cards!The ambience is cozy and intimate. The dress code is smart casual. There is valet parking on site, but there are plenty of street parking available on Cypress and surrounding streets (just pay with ParkMobile app).Notable appetizers to try are honey goat cheese and pork belly. The goat cheese and the honey are a great combination. The pork belly is flavored to perfection. I wish it comes in more than 2 small skewers on a small plate. Other notable side dishes are wood roasted shrimp and pan con tomate, both of which are delicious.Notable drinks I’d recommend are the “Long Live the Queen” and “Pink Panther.” Both of which are good.The restaurant ran out of its most popular entree, the papardelle, on the Saturday evening I visited. But nevertheless, the Spaghetti al nero (squid ink noodles in a slightly spicy blue crab sauce) the waitress recommended tasted exquisite. My companions tried the campanelle (white chicken ragu) and loved it, too!Overall, if you’re looking to experience a Midtown restaurant with exquisite tasting foods, great ambience, and friendly service that’s also big bang for your bucks, give Ecco a try.“
